Job Description
Summary

The Human Resources Business Partner seeks to build a strong advisory relationship with bakery leaders and acts as the main HR strategic advisor to deploy HR strategies and solutions at assigned facility or facilities. Position is responsible for managing the entire human resource function including human resource policies and procedures, compensation, training and development, employee relations, as well as many payroll functions. This role also functions as a bakery and employee advocate and change champion. Position helps to forecast the needs of the business from an HR perspective. Partners with Talent Management to deliver learning and development opportunities and to assist with succession planning and retention efforts. The HR Business Partner is also responsible for managing the remainder of the talent lifecycle at assigned facility or facilities: managing the sourcing and recruitment of talent, positive onboarding, appropriate retention strategies, and facility exits.

Position requires demonstration of competency for all on-the-job activities that may have a direct or indirect affect on product safety, legality and/or quality.

Job Responsibilities
  • Directs the execution of the company's human resource and labor relations policies, procedures, and programs. Provides general supervision for company-wide activities of personnel administration, wage and salary administration, management training and development, safety, benefits administration, employee communications, employee activities, staffing, legal compliance and labor relations.
  • Actively promotes and reinforces Flowers Foods corporate values and culture
  • Partners with plant leadership as the primary HR strategic advisor for the bakery
  • Develops a trusted advisor relationship with plant leadership and proactively provides advice and the people context for business decisions
  • Works with corporate stakeholders and regional HRBPs to manage and build a strategic talent pipeline in the facility through the execution of recruiting, talent development, performance management, and leadership development strategies
  • Trains and develops plant leadership team
  • Promotes the strategic relationship between HR and management to define business challenges, identify opportunities to deliver value-added HR services and programs, and translate them into focused HR initiatives that meet the business needs of the facility
  • Interprets HR policies and approve exceptions to policy within delegated authority and escalates exceptions outside of delegated authority to regional HRBPs
  • Actively listens and seeks to understand various points of view to arrive at best solution
  • Embraces and drive change for HR programs
  • Develops and disseminates the facility's affirmative action plan
  • Maintains all human resource files and salary records for employees and temporary labor, both electronically and in files.
  • Administers wage and salary policies and the performance management process for employees.
  • Responsible for the administration of the total pre-employment process including sourcing, recruiting, interviewing, investigating and screening of all applicants, referring qualified applicants to appropriate departments, and managing the onboarding processes
  • Supports employee engagement and cultural programs and initiatives
  • Confidently manages upwards and downwards throughout the organization.
  • Monitors HR data and trends and leverages business intelligence to provide new insights.
  • Monitors results of the delivered HR programs, and works with the Regional HRBPs, Centers of Excellence and HRSS to implement facility changes and improvements as needed
  • Keeps Regional HRBPs informed on all pending human resource and labor matters, and lends necessary assistance as requested
  • Responsible for ongoing professional development of the Human Resources Department
  • Practices and complies with all Company policies and procedures (EEO, Harassment, Affirmative Action, Safety, Sarbanes Oxley, etc.)
  • Performs other duties which are deemed by management to be an integral part of the job, including but not limited to fulfillment of work schedules, adherence to attendance policies, and other applicable operating rules, policies and procedures
